MySQL中如何在日期上增加天数
在MySQL中,我们可以使用内置函数DATE_ADD()
来在日期上增加指定的天数。DATE_ADD()
函数的语法如下:
DATE_ADD(date, INTERVAL expr unit);
其中,date
是指需要增加天数的日期,expr
是指需要增加的天数,unit
是指需要增加的单位,如DAY
。下面是一个简单的例子,展示如何使用DATE_ADD()
函数在日期上增加天数。
SELECT DATE_ADD('2021-08-10', INTERVAL 7 DAY);
以上语句将会返回一个新的日期,该日期是在原始日期上增加了7天。结果如下:
2021-08-17
同样地,我们也可以使用DATE_SUB()
函数在日期上减去指定的天数。下面是一个例子:
SELECT DATE_SUB('2021-08-10', INTERVAL 3 DAY);
以上语句将会返回一个新的日期,该日期是在原始日期上减去3天。结果如下:
2021-08-07
阅读更多:MySQL 教程
总结
在MySQL中使用DATE_ADD()
和DATE_SUB()
函数可以方便地在日期上增加或减少指定的天数。这对于许多应用程序中需要涉及到日期计算的场景来说非常实用。